I am restoring a 1971 Bronco, I have a 1969 half cab in the wings, (next restore) and recently purchased an 84 bronco ll to use as a street car. I am constantly searching for the best place to by parts. I thought by signing up with this forum, I could connect with others that either have parts or have access to the best buys. I have purchased from Toms Bronco, and find the shipping costs excessive. I have purchased most of the engine rebuild parts from Summit racing and so far very satisfied with prices and customer service. I am currently looking for seats, fender flares, dash, carpet, and seat belts for the 71. And when I start the 69, it is a rust bucket so I will need a lot. Any ideas, help or suggestions will be appreciated.

Welcome to the zone!

I've had good luck with Nationalpartsdepot,LMCtruck, Broncograveyard, and Autokrafters. I, too, have bought most of my engine rebuild parts through Summit and have been satisfied with them.

Hi PBR.., welcome...

"....and find the shipping costs excessive."

Freight is what it is....these EB stores don't set the rates.

Buying someones used seats....you'll pay the same rate.

$$ being an issue.., why not re-build your seats..? Cheap-n-easy.

Same for carpet... easy to make.

As for used parts.., they're out there (EB stores & private party) but "parts is parts" be patient.

BTW "used flares" may be quite rare.... especially usable.

What do you mean by "dash".., the whole sheetmetal panel or the components?

I'm guessing you don't mean "RESTORATION" as in "return to completely stock".

Soooo., new seatbelts can be found most anywhere. JBG may sell used..., Toms may as well.

Recommend the lap-n-sholder 3-point even with the higher price.

At the bottom of your (next new) post... it says 'Attachments'

Click on "BROWSE" .... this allows you to look thru your files/pics, etc.

On an old post... click "EDIT" first.
